Fixes#61377
The provider attribution code only recognized api.x.ai as the xAI-native
endpoint. Some users have api.grok.x.ai configured (or it appears in
certain DNS/config scenarios) which would not resolve as xAI-native,
causing web_search tool failures.
This change adds api.grok.x.ai as an alias for xAI-native endpoint
classification alongside api.x.ai.

After a SIGUSR1 in-process restart following an npm upgrade from v2026.4.2
to v2026.4.5, the globalThis singleton created by the old code version
lacks the activeTaskWaiters field added in v2026.4.5. resolveGlobalSingleton
returns the stale object as-is, causing notifyActiveTaskWaiters() to call
Array.from(undefined) and crash the gateway in a loop.
Add a schema migration step in getQueueState() that patches the missing
field on legacy singleton objects. Add a regression test that plants a
v2026.4.2-shaped state object and verifies resetAllLanes() and
waitForActiveTasks() succeed without throwing.

The plugin loader cache key included runtimeSubagentMode, which is
derived from allowGatewaySubagentBinding. Since different call sites in
the message processing pipeline pass different values for this flag,
each call produced a distinct cache key, triggering redundant
register() calls (40+ in 24 seconds after startup).
runtimeSubagentMode does not affect which plugins are loaded or how
they are configured — it is only metadata stored alongside the active
registry state. Removing it from the cache key lets all call sites
share the same cached registry regardless of their binding mode.

When chunks_vec cannot be updated (sqlite-vec extension not loaded),
the memory index now emits an error-level warning instead of silently
reporting success.
Before this change: 'Memory index updated (hull).' was emitted even
when the vector index (chunks_vec) was not updated due to sqlite-vec
being unavailable. This masked silent vector recall degradation.
After this change:
- If vector.enabled=true and vector.available=false: emits
'Memory index WARNING (agentId): chunks_vec not updated — sqlite-vec
unavailable: <reason>. Vector recall degraded.'
- If vector is healthy: emits normal success message unchanged
- Per-file warning also emitted in writeChunks when chunks are written
without vector embeddings

Remote browser profiles can pass HTTP reachability while Browser.getVersion on the CDP websocket is still warming up right after restart. Add one retry in ensureBrowserAvailable for remote CDP profiles and cover it with a regression test.
